In Spain CSIC researchers at the Carbon Science and Technology InstituteINCAR announced in May this year that they are working on a European project whose objective is to reduce greenhouse gas emissions . More specifically those arising from industrial sectors such as iron and steel. The project is known by the acronym C4U is funded with 13.8 million euros by the European Union's Horizon 2020 program and is coordinated by University College London. This project focuses on the industries that generate the most CO2 manufacture of cement limestone or ceramics production of metals such as steel and iron and the chemical sector. The two lines of research are carbon capture and storage as we saw in Norway and carbon capture and utilization which would be the most optimal solution. One of the possibilities in which this CSIC project is working isto transform a combustible gas used in the production of steel with a high content of carbon monoxide and carbon dioxide into a gas rich in hydrogen free of carbonate. The resulting greenhouse gas could be reused as hydrogen in energy storage or to generate renewable fuel instead of being disposed of. In addition to the C4U project the CSIC is also working on the eCOCO2 project also financially supported by the European Horizon 2020 programme.
